The committee reviewed the proposed hiring freeze in the Fieldworks division. Rationale: divisional revenue is tracking 12% under plan, and open requisitions would add cost without near-term return. Resolved: all Fieldworks hiring paused for two quarters, excepting two safety-critical roles, subject to CFO sign-off. HR to communicate to affected managers Monday; no external announcement. Impact on the Ostrel project timeline to be assessed and reported at the next meeting. The following note is recorded in confidence for the board.

internal memo for tagep-kahif: Aldathek Partners plans to raise the Rusdor list price by 49.5 percent in August. The pricing group signed off on a budget of $301.0 million for Project Sorix. The renewal with Holirox Systems closes at $56.0 million a year, 35.7 percent below the last contract. Project Briix slips by one quarter because of the staffing delay.

Hot-reload on Quillbox is pretty painless: edit the config in the ops console, hit Apply, and the gateway picks it up within ten seconds — no restart needed. If a value doesn't take, check the reload log for a validation error; bad YAML gets silently rejected. To confirm the live config matches the database copy, connect using the string below.

primary connection of tagag-tajof = mongodb://ulaok_svc:3btKE1ZIRoIZb2@db-ad0f.tolvaqsys.example:5432/aldax

**Audit item 12.3 — Template rendering performance.** For the Quillbase storefront, confirm that server-side template renders stay under the 80 ms p95 budget recorded in the Tidemark dashboard. New joiners should check that the render-cache hit rate exceeds 90% and that any regression has a linked remediation ticket. Flag unexplained spikes during the quarterly review. Responsibility for this check rests with the engineer named below.

account owner for bahif-yageg: Eliath Ulair Quenvan Kasok

Reception staff at Marlowe & Kest may occasionally need to admit engineers to the server room outside normal hours. After-hours requests must appear on the evening access sheet before anyone is let through. Confirm the visitor's name against the sheet, log the entry time, and escort them to the basement corridor. The server room door requires the code below.

staff pass of fajof-fawif = bdg-ES-2